Sugar bean farmers across the province have been urged to use preservative chemicals on their produce to curb postharvest losses amid low uptake the produce during this marketing. Local Agronomist Clemence Mucharedzeyi said flooding of the produce has resulted in the low prices with which the produce is being bought, resulting in farmers in the Chipinge low veld making losses. He further encouraged farmers to plant other vegetables like cabbages that will give them money as they will be waiting for their other crops to ripen.
